Transaction 507a2316e2db7ce04a10e0f782c23f81a4dc3fe114b5a698e23a1fbf2b5ff204
1 Input
2 Outputs
- 507a2316e2db7ce04a10e0f782c23f81a4dc3fe114b5a698e23a1fbf2b5ff204:0
- 507a2316e2db7ce04a10e0f782c23f81a4dc3fe114b5a698e23a1fbf2b5ff204:1
value 2394367
address 32YyjJaindCPziHyaZrzRJFBqTcbZ5xD1A
value 93253
address 3CMez3hZ3d9Te2E9Pxg7iUZhvufiThPZGu